Google Scales Up Climate Action in India with Five Strategic Sustainability Initiatives
Google has unveiled a comprehensive suite of five new sustainability initiatives in India, signaling a major push to integrate advanced artificial intelligence, satellite technology, and local research partnerships into the nation’s climate resilience efforts. By focusing on renewable energy, sustainable agriculture, and circular technology, the tech giant aims to accelerate the transition to a greener economy.
Revolutionizing Solar Adoption via AI
A cornerstone of the announcement is the expansion of Google’s Solar API across India, which now covers over 300 million rooftops. This tool is designed to eliminate the logistical bottlenecks often associated with solar installations. By leveraging high-resolution imagery and AI, the API provides installers with precise solar potential assessments without requiring a physical on-site visit. Platforms such as Solar Ladder and OpenSolar have already begun utilizing this data to automate manual roof surveys, drastically reducing the time and cost involved in transitioning homes to clean energy.
Strengthening the Clean Energy Grid
To bolster its own environmental footprint, Google has entered into a long-term agreement with ReNew Power for a massive 150-megawatt solar project located in Rajasthan. This initiative, which focuses on Scope 3 emissions, ensures that Google receives environmental attributes from the generated clean energy, helping to mitigate the carbon impact of its extended value chain. With this new project, Google’s total added solar capacity in India reaches 300 MW, reinforcing the company’s commitment to decarbonizing its regional operations.
Scaling Climate-Smart Agriculture
Recognizing the critical role of the agricultural sector, Google is partnering with Mitti Labs to introduce Alternate Wetting and Drying (AWD) farming techniques to thousands of smallholder rice farmers. This climate-smart method is highly effective in reducing methane emissions and conserving significant volumes of water. To ensure transparency and scalability, the initiative employs NASA-enabled satellite monitoring to track progress. Projections suggest that the program could prevent up to 3 million tonnes of CO₂e warming impact while saving billions of gallons of water across India’s farmlands.
Empowering Innovation and Green Workforce
Through the Google Center for Climate Technology, the company is actively fostering a pipeline of environmental solutions. The center has selected three inaugural projects centered on green workforce training and the development of sustainable, low-carbon construction materials. Furthermore, Google is expanding the scope of its support by adding water stewardship and waste circularity as primary focus areas, inviting further proposals through the government-backed Manthan Platform.
AI for the Planet: Supporting Indian Startups
Innovation remains central to Google’s strategy, as evidenced by the introduction of the first cohort of the “DeepMind Accelerator: AI for the Planet.” Four standout Indian startups—Terrastack, Varaha Climate, Farmers for Forests, and Climitra Carbon—have been selected for this program. These ventures are utilizing sophisticated tools, including Geo-AI, drones, and satellite models, to drive positive environmental outcomes. From scaling agroforestry and restoring vital biodiversity to converting agricultural biomass into biochar, these startups represent the next generation of Indian climate-tech leadership.
